What is RJ45 Connector?

An RJ45 connector is a standardized connector used in Ethernet networks to provide a physical interface for connecting devices.

It is a rectangular connector with eight pins or contacts that is used to attach a twisted-pair cable to a network device, such as a computer, router, or switch. The RJ45 connector is used for both wired and wireless Ethernet connections and is the most common type of connector used for Ethernet networks. It supports data transfer rates of up to 10 Gbps and is designed to be easy to install and use. RJ45 connectors can be found in a variety of different forms, including crimp-on connectors, snap-in connectors, and surface mount connectors. They are also available in shielded and unshielded versions, depending on the application and the level of electromagnetic interference present. Overall, the RJ45 connector is a simple but essential component of Ethernet networks. It provides a reliable and standardized physical interface for connecting devices and allows for fast and efficient data transfer over a wired or wireless network.
